samsung internet CVE-2021-25354 is a vulnerability in Samsung Internet
Published on March 25, 2021

Improper input check in Samsung Internet prior to version 13.2.1.46 allows attackers to launch non-exported activity in Samsung Browser via malicious deeplink.

NVD

Vulnerability Analysis

CVE-2021-25354 is exploitable with local system access, requires user interaction. This vulnerability is considered to have a low attack complexity. The potential impact of an exploit of this vulnerability is considered to have no impact on confidentiality and integrity, and a small impact on availability.

What is an AuthZ Vulnerability?

The software does not perform or incorrectly performs an authorization check when an actor attempts to access a resource or perform an action.

CVE-2021-25354 has been classified to as an AuthZ vulnerability or weakness.
